PROJECT SURF CAMP is a nonprofit organization dedicated to teaching special needs individuals beach and ocean recreation activities. With an operating budget of $108.8K and total revenue of $99.3K for the filing year 2025, the organization relies on multiple funders, with no single funder contributing 50% or more of its revenue. Although specific geographic information is not provided, the organization focuses on providing inclusive recreational opportunities for individuals with special needs.
